Output 3d14ed60fa52f7190c81b13f37e473389fed904b3bc85d8be2fc8f3009697330:0

value
99874831
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0b52a0693debbffbcf3afa8a2670e2277edd0235 OP_EQUALVERIFY OP_CHECKSIG
address
122sR7E9XyuqysdT7wrZEXcji5XjBKd4xd
transaction
3d14ed60fa52f7190c81b13f37e473389fed904b3bc85d8be2fc8f3009697330
confirmations
423840
spent
true